3D Character Artist

This position is listed on behalf of a partner company, who manages all applications and next steps. Our partner is looking for a 3D Character Artist based in Canada.
This role is an opportunity for a highly creative 3D artist to bring compelling characters to life for video games in a production-driven, collaborative environment. You will contribute to the full character creation pipeline, from sculpting and modeling to texturing and optimization for real-time engines. The work focuses on delivering high-quality, stylized or realistic characters depending on project needs. You will collaborate closely with technical artists, animators, and level designers to ensure visual and technical consistency. The environment encourages creativity, adaptability, and continuous improvement of artistic workflows. Your contributions will directly impact the visual identity and immersion of interactive game worlds.
Accountabilities:
You will be responsible for creating high-quality 3D character assets optimized for real-time engines, ensuring both artistic fidelity and technical performance across projects.
Produce 3D character models with a focus on faces, clothing, physics, and anatomical accuracy
Develop blend shapes, clean topology, and optimized meshes for animation and gameplay use
Create high-quality textures and perform UV unwrapping for character assets
Design and implement PBR materials for characters in line with project standards
Collaborate with level designers to ensure character integration within environments
Work with technical artists to define shaders, tools, and pipeline improvements
Identify artistic requirements and contribute to maintaining visual quality targets
Requirements:

You are an experienced 3D artist with strong technical and artistic foundations in character creation for games, capable of working independently and adapting to different visual styles.
5+ years of experience in the video game industry as a character artist
Strong proficiency with Maya, ZBrush, Substance Painter, and Marvelous Designer
Experience working with Unreal Engine 5 and Unity
Strong understanding of human and animal anatomy, movement, and proportion
Solid knowledge of traditional drawing principles including light, color, form, and perspective
Good understanding of PBR workflows and real-time rendering constraints
Ability to communicate clearly and translate complex ideas into understandable concepts
Strong autonomy, organizational skills, and ability to manage deadlines effectively
Adaptability to different artistic directions and visual styles
Familiarity with Substance Designer, shader construction, rigging, and animation is a plus
